my january donation to bundles of joy is finished - another sleep sack (using my favorite sleep sack pattern - snug as a bug by robyn devine (rav link)).
this was an attempt at using up more of my random bits of leftover yarn, i held each double and knit until one ran out and then switched colors, attempting to follow a rainbow-ish pattern.
i'm happy with the results, i think it's definitely scrappy-fun and not "oh my scraps threw up all over my knitting" ...which is what i was trying to avoid.
